Raipur December 3, 2025/ Taking another significant step towards making administrative processes simple, transparent, and swift under the leadership of Chief Minister Shri Vishnu Deo Sai, Revenue Minister Shri Tankaram Verma launched the e-Gazette Online Portal at the Secretariat. Secretary of the Revenue and Disaster Management Department, Smt. Reena Babasaheb Kangale, was present on the occasion.
Through the e-Gazette Online Portal, all government departments and orders, notifications, ordinances, and other published materials issued by District Collectors will now be sent directly in online manuscript form to the Director, Printing and Stationery Department, from where the Government Press will publish it online as an e-Gazette.
Under this new system developed by the Revenue and Disaster Management Department, the entire process of gazette publication will now be conducted digitally. Previously, the process of sending manuscripts from departments and district offices to the press was time-consuming and resource-intensive, which has now been made fully online. Through the new e-Gazette portal, departments will directly upload their orders and notifications, and the published gazette will also be available online for everyone.
